Lines Matching defs:door_args

325 	door_arg_t	door_args;
356 door_args.data_ptr = (char *)mapargp;
357 door_args.data_size = MAPID_ARG_LEN(mapargp->u_arg.len);
358 door_args.desc_ptr = NULL;
359 door_args.desc_num = 0;
360 door_args.rbuf = (char *)mapresp;
361 door_args.rsize = sizeof (struct mapid_res);
377 if (door_call(doorfd, &door_args) == -1) {
386 resp = (struct mapid_res *)door_args.rbuf;
413 munmap(door_args.rbuf, door_args.rsize);
428 door_arg_t door_args;
445 door_args.data_ptr = (char *)&maparg;
446 door_args.data_size = sizeof (struct mapid_arg);
447 door_args.desc_ptr = NULL;
448 door_args.desc_num = 0;
449 door_args.rbuf = (char *)mapresp;
450 door_args.rsize = sizeof (struct mapid_res);
462 if (door_call(doorfd, &door_args) == -1) {
468 resp = (struct mapid_res *)door_args.rbuf;
485 munmap(door_args.rbuf, door_args.rsize);
499 door_arg_t door_args;
530 door_args.data_ptr = (char *)mapargp;
531 door_args.data_size = MAPID_ARG_LEN(mapargp->u_arg.len);
532 door_args.desc_ptr = NULL;
533 door_args.desc_num = 0;
534 door_args.rbuf = (char *)mapresp;
535 door_args.rsize = sizeof (struct mapid_res);
551 if (door_call(doorfd, &door_args) == -1) {
560 resp = (struct mapid_res *)door_args.rbuf;
587 munmap(door_args.rbuf, door_args.rsize);
602 door_arg_t door_args;
620 door_args.data_ptr = (char *)&maparg;
621 door_args.data_size = sizeof (struct mapid_arg);
622 door_args.desc_ptr = NULL;
623 door_args.desc_num = 0;
624 door_args.rbuf = (char *)mapresp;
625 door_args.rsize = sizeof (struct mapid_res);
637 if (door_call(doorfd, &door_args) == -1) {
643 resp = (struct mapid_res *)door_args.rbuf;
660 munmap(door_args.rbuf, door_args.rsize);